Fogelberg started out performing in rock bands near his hometown of Peoria, Ill., then switched to performing solo in college, becoming popular in the 70's and 80's with songs like "Longer," "The Power of Gold," "Leader of the Band" and "Same Old Lang Syne." Fogelberg released his last album, Full Circle, in 2003. A message posted yesterday on his official site says Fogelberg died with his wife at his side and says, "His strength, dignity, and grace in the face of the daunting challenges of this disease were an inspiration to all who knew him."
